Sberbank Issues Russia’s First Bitcoin-Backed Corporate Loan

Please note that we are not authorised to provide any investment advice. The content on this page is for information purposes only. Sberbank, Russia’s largest bank, announced on December 26 that it is conducting a pilot cryptocurrency miner financing transaction with AO Intelion Data using a self-mined digital currency as collateral. UK Banks Get Freedom to Set Higher Contactless Limits

Please note that we are not authorised to provide any investment advice. The content on this page is for information purposes only. The UK financial regulator, the Financial Conduct Authority (FCA), announced last Friday, December 19, that it will grant greater flexibility to the country’s banks when it comes to setting future contactless limits.
